U.S. Ties Trade Pressure to Starlink Approvals in Push Against China
Elon Musk Podcast - A podcast by Stage Zero

Categories:
U.S. Ties Trade Pressure to Starlink Approvals in Push Against China
Elon Musk Podcast - A podcast by Stage Zero
U.S. Ties Trade Pressure to Starlink Approvals in Push Against China